How much do vehicle dynamics intern jobs pay per hour?

As of May 28, 2026, the average hourly pay for vehicle dynamics intern in the United States is $19.31,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.11 and $20.91 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Vehicle Dynamics Int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Vehicle Dynamics Intern, you need a solid understanding of mechanical engineering principles, vehicle dynamics, and data analysis, typically supported by coursework or a degree in engineering. Familiarity with simulation tools like MATLAB/Simulink, data acquisition systems, and CAD software is commonly expected.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help you collaborate with engineering teams and interpret complex data. These skills and qualities are crucial for contributing to vehicle performance analysis, ensuring accurate results, and supporting innovative automotive development.

What types of projects and responsibilities can a Vehicle Dynamics Intern expect to work on during their internship?

As a Vehicle Dynamics Intern, you can expect to be involved in a range of hands-on and analytical projects, such as assisting with vehicle testing, analyzing test data, and supporting simulation work to improve ride, handling, and stability. You may work closely with experienced engineers to set up instrumentation, conduct track or road tests, and interpret results to inform design decisions. Collaboration with cross-functional teams, such as chassis, suspension, and software engineers, is common, providing valuable exposure to the broader vehicle development process. These experiences help interns build practical skills and gain insight into the workflow of a professional automotive engineering environment.

What are Vehicle Dynamics Interns?

Vehicle Dynamics Interns are students or recent graduates who assist engineering teams in analyzing and improving the handling, stability, comfort, and overall performance of vehicles. They typically work with simulation tools, data collection equipment, and prototype vehicles to support testing and development efforts. Their tasks may include running experiments, processing test data, and contributing to reports or presentations. This internship provides hands-on experience in the automotive or motorsports industries, helping interns gain valuable skills for a future career in vehicle dynamics engineering.

What is the difference between Vehicle Dynamics Intern vs Vehicle Testing Intern?

AspectVehicle Dynamics InternVehicle Testing Intern
Required CredentialsEngineering degree or in progress, knowledge of vehicle systems, basic CAD and MATLAB skillsEngineering background preferred, focus on testing procedures, data analysis skills
Work EnvironmentDesign labs, simulation environments, vehicle labsTest tracks, vehicle testing facilities, labs
Employer & Industry UsageAutomotive OEMs, suppliers, research centersAutomotive manufacturers, testing agencies, research institutions
Common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ding vehicle dynamics roles, internship opportunities in vehicle designTesting procedures, internship roles in vehicle testing and validation

The Vehicle Dynamics Intern focuses on vehicle behavior modeling, suspension design, and simulation, often working in design and development environments. In contrast, the Vehicle Testing Intern emphasizes hands-on testing, data collection, and analysis during vehicle validation. Both roles are essential in automotive development, but they differ in daily tasks and focus areas.
